Had the 4th service and aircon service. Not looking forward to the next Mot in 7 months Mot, cambelt, water pump, brake fluid, and 4x 225/40/18 tyres. Quoted £972! That excludes the Mot so will be over a grand. Not done any discs or pads either from new 74.5k miles. Shocks? New car?

I got some guys from OEMretrofits.co.uk to fit the latest official VW Bluetooth unit into my GTD. They are based in Bradford but come down the M1 corridor every couple of weeks to save you going up. The guys were friendly, took good care with the trims etc and did a good job.

Used to have a Bury unit that was in the car when I bought it, and I also had a separate BT A2DP receiver for music through the aux slot. Great to have it all integrated now. The call quality is great and its nice not to have to remember to charge the A2DP receiver anymore!

Just need to sort out some updated firmware to get AVRCP (Track names and skipping) working on my 510 and then it will be perfect. Good dry run too, as I want to get front/rear sensors fitted - the full OPS version - and they are pretty decent on the price vs Hazzydays etc.
